Hauer joined an experimental troupe, with which he remained for five years before Paul Verhoeven cast him in the lead role of the 1969 television series Floris, a Dutch medieval action drama. The role made him famous in his native country, and Hauer reprised his role for the 1975 German remake Floris von Rosemund. Hauer was born in the Netherlands village of Breukelen. "[8] His parents were Teunke (ne Mellema) and Arend Hauer, both actors who operated an acting school in nearby Amsterdam. A stretch in the army ended when he was discharged for psychological unfitness. Hauer's supporting role, however, was barely noticed in Hollywood, and he returned to Dutch films for several years.
